Arthur conan doyle, in full sir arthur ignatius conan doyle, born may 22, 1859, edinburgh, scotlanddied july 7, 1930, crowborough, sussex, england, scottish writer best known for his creation of the detective sherlock holmesone of the most vivid and enduring characters in english fiction.
